ip_generic_getfrag, udplite_getfrag: switch to passing msghdr
[cascardo/linux.git] / include / net / udplite.h
index 9a28a51..d5baaba 100644 (file)
@@ -19,7 +19,8 @@ extern struct udp_table               udplite_table;
 static __inline__ int udplite_getfrag(void *from, char *to, int  offset,
                                      int len, int odd, struct sk_buff *skb)
 {
-       return memcpy_fromiovecend(to, (struct iovec *) from, offset, len);
+       struct msghdr *msg = from;
+       return memcpy_fromiovecend(to, msg->msg_iov, offset, len);
 }
 
 /* Designate sk as UDP-Lite socket */